Any advice on how to deal with 2.4 yo regressing/wanting to be baby, b/c he knows his new baby sister is coming soon? He's such a sweet boy, but is getting really whiny, wants to swing in the infant swing we just put together, wants to go back to baby stuff. I want to help him work through this, while not totally giving in.... [ Reply | Watch | Flag ]

My 2.5yo does this with his brother (8mo). I treat my toddler like a baby if he acts like a baby and he soon gets fed up with it. If what he wants to do is safe then I let him (like playing on the baby's play mat) but if it's not like climbing into the baby's crib then I don't. We also talk about how he is a big boy and how the baby is only little. [ Reply | More ]
